Output ec304103f4a93ac6dec0cd035f7e2cc7dbb2e3adb7fc778420046910a82fb4a6:0

value
231835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ae136795b93763a0f37b9a2c4e39a2ee751bb41 OP_EQUAL
address
3499HbBvrPwaYbW75WCGqgXhoNNRqaEwF5
transaction
ec304103f4a93ac6dec0cd035f7e2cc7dbb2e3adb7fc778420046910a82fb4a6
spent
true